In a classic study, first published in 1974, the political philosopher steven lukes identified three different views of power used in political analysis. Following an innovative introduction to the main approaches and concepts in political analysis, the text focuses thematically on the key issues which currently concern and divide political analysts, including the boundaries of the political the question of structure, agency and power the dynamics of political change the relative significance of ideas and material factors and the challenge posed by postmodernism which the author argues the discipline can strengthen itself by addressing. Colin hay born 19 november 1968, is professor of political sciences at sciences po, paris and affiliate professor of political analysis at the university of sheffield and joint editorinchief of the journal comparative european politics.
